The surname Sidebotham has a long and interesting history that spans across multiple countries. It is believed to have originated in England, where it is most commonly found, but it has also spread to other parts of the world. The name Sidebotham is of Anglo-Saxon origin, and it is derived from the Old English words "sid" meaning wide or broad, and "botham" meaning valley. This suggests that the original bearers of the surname may have lived in or near a wide valley.
With an incidence of 593 in England, the surname Sidebotham is most commonly found in this country. It is believed to have originated in the county of Lancashire, in the north-west of England. The first recorded instance of the surname Sidebotham dates back to the 13th century, when a Roger Sidebotham was listed as a landowner in Lancashire. Over the centuries, the name spread to other parts of England, including Cheshire and Yorkshire.
With an incidence of 395 in the United States, the surname Sidebotham has also made its way across the Atlantic. It is most commonly found in the states of Ohio, Pennsylvania, and New York. The first recorded instance of the surname in the US was in the early 19th century, when a John Sidebotham emigrated from England to start a new life in America. Since then, the name has spread to other states and is now found throughout the country.
In Australia, the surname Sidebotham has an incidence of 101. It is believed to have been brought to the country by early British settlers in the 19th century. The name is most commonly found in the states of New South Wales, Victoria, and Queensland. The first recorded instance of the surname in Australia was in the mid-19th century, when a William Sidebotham arrived in Sydney and started a family.
While the surname Sidebotham is most commonly found in English-speaking countries, it has also spread to other parts of the world. In Wales, there is an incidence of 27, in Canada there is an incidence of 21, and in Scotland there is an incidence of 10. The name has also been recorded in countries such as New Zealand, Cyprus, the Czech Republic, Denmark, Guatemala, Malta, and Taiwan, although the incidence is much lower in these countries.
